There are problems with this approach. In other words: correlation does not equal causation. It may appear that vegetarianism and longevity are related, but a different variable may explain the link. It could be that vegetarians exercise more, smoke less, and drink less alcohol than their meat-eating counterparts, for example. Nutrition studies also rely on volunteers accurately and truthfully recording their food intake.

Studies have shown that people tend to underreport calorie intake and overreport healthy food consumption. Without actually controlling the diet of groups of people and measuring how long they live, it is difficult to have absolute confidence in findings. So should I avoid meat for a long and healthy life? The key to healthy aging probably does lie in controlling our environment, including what we eat. From the available evidence, it is possible that eating a meat-free diet can contribute to this, and that avoiding meat in your diet could certainly increase your chances of avoiding disease as you age.

Vegetarians could easily fill up on French fries, chips, and cheesy pasta, and some do, but many are health conscious enough to instead load up their diets with fruits, vegetables, and whole grains.

Meat eaters too may only indulge in low-fat meats and fill the rest of their diets with lots of healthy vegetables. It all depends on the balance. Making sure to get enough healthy protein, fiber, and the essential amounts of vitamins, minerals, and other recommended foods is important for everyone.

Incorporating some of the healthy habits that vegetarians practice, such as eating foods other than meat that are rich in fiber and protein, is an easy way to begin to sample some of the lifestyle benefits of a vegetarian diet.
